2. Description of Service
PostCare is a SaaS platform that enables beauty, aesthetics, dental, and healthcare professionals to send automated aftercare messages to their clients via WhatsApp. The service includes client management, AI-powered protocol analysis, message scheduling, concern tracking, and recovery photo documentation.
